Yes, practical placements are a crucial component of the RQF Diploma in Early Years Education Care online. These placements provide students with hands-on experience in real childcare settings, allowing them to apply the knowledge and skills they have learned in their online coursework.
During the course of the diploma program, students are required to complete a certain number of hours in a practical placement. This allows them to gain valuable experience working with children of different ages, backgrounds, and abilities. It also gives them the opportunity to observe experienced early years educators in action and learn from their expertise.
Practical placements are essential for students pursuing a career in early years education and care. They provide a valuable opportunity to put theory into practice and develop the skills and confidence needed to work effectively with young children.
Some of the key benefits of practical placements include:
Hands-on experience | Professional development | Networking opportunities |
---|---|---|
Practical placements allow students to gain hands-on experience working with children in a real childcare setting. | Students have the opportunity to develop their professional skills and knowledge under the guidance of experienced educators. | Practical placements provide students with the chance to network with professionals in the early years education and care field, potentially leading to job opportunities in the future. |
Overall, practical placements are a vital component of the RQF Diploma in Early Years Education Care online. They provide students with the opportunity to gain valuable experience, develop their skills, and make important connections in the field. By completing practical placements, students can enhance their employability and prepare for a successful career in early years education and care.
